I'm sure this is too late for you, but perhaps it will help someone else (as it would've helped me two weeks ago). I had a similar problem- an externally controlled VPN concentrator, outside my control, bringing VPN users into my network. In my case it was a Nortel concentrator. My vendor could not provide name resolution, and as not to conflict with my corporate internal name resolution I chose a seperate DNS server using third party software (Simple DNS Plus) running on one computer that my VPN clients would point to. I battled this issue for two weeks- I could ping all DC's from externally, connected VPN, but would always be prompted for login credentials when connecting to network shares not on the same subnet the VPN entry point resided on. The end resolution- I needed a PTR record in my DNS. I found the fix roundabout, before I knew the actual fix. I created the PTR record to my PDC emulator DC and that was it- problem solved.
